Understanding the Core Technology and Performance Metrics
Sourcing a high-speed ionic hair dryer with a diffuser requires a precise understanding of the underlying engineering that distinguishes these devices from conventional models. The defining characteristic of this category is the motor technology. Unlike traditional AC motors, high-speed variants utilize DC (Direct Current) motors, which operate at significantly higher rotational speeds. Based on observed market data, these motors frequently achieve speeds exceeding 110,000 RPM. This high velocity is critical because it generates a focused, high-velocity air stream that dries hair rapidly by breaking water molecules apart, rather than relying solely on high heat.
The ionic feature is another non-negotiable component for this specific keyword. The presence of an ionic generator helps neutralize static electricity in the hair, resulting in a smoother finish and enhanced shine. When evaluating potential suppliers, buyers must verify that the ionic technology is integrated into the airflow path to ensure effectiveness. The combination of high-speed airflow and ionic output is what delivers the "professional" results often cited in product descriptions. Furthermore, the inclusion of a diffuser is essential for users with curly or wavy hair types, as it disperses the high-velocity air to prevent frizz and maintain curl definition. While some listings mention a concentrator nozzle, the specific requirement for a diffuser means the product must support dual-attachment functionality or come with a dedicated diffuser attachment.
Technical Specifications and Configuration Variations
When reviewing product specifications, buyers will encounter a range of configurations that impact performance and suitability for different market segments. Power consumption is a primary differentiator. Observed data indicates a split in the market: some models operate at 1000W, while high-performance professional units are rated at 1200W or higher, with some specifications reaching 1800W. The power source also varies; while the majority of professional and household units are electric (AC powered), a subset of portable or travel-oriented models may feature USB power sources, though these typically have lower motor speeds (e.g., 110 RPM) and are less suitable for heavy-duty drying.
The motor speed is a critical metric for performance validation. High-speed dryers are characterized by motor speeds in the range of 110,000 RPM. In contrast, lower-end or battery-operated alternatives may list speeds as low as 110 RPM, which indicates a fundamentally different product class. Buyers must ensure that the "high-speed" claim aligns with the actual RPM specification provided by the supplier. Additionally, the number of speed and temperature settings varies. Common configurations include 2 settings (often labeled Gentle/Powerful) or 3 settings, with some units offering specific temperature adjustment levels.
The physical design also plays a significant role in usability. Many high-speed models feature a folding handle to reduce the overall footprint for travel and storage. The dimensions of these units typically range around 25 cm in length, with a width of approximately 9 cm and a height of 20 cm. Weight is another consideration; a typical unit weighs around 0.8 kg, which is relatively light for a high-power device, reducing user fatigue during extended use. The cord length is another specification to verify, with 1.8 meters being a standard length that provides adequate reach in professional salon environments.
Compliance, Standards, and Safety Verification
Ensuring compliance with safety standards is paramount when importing electrical appliances. The supply chain for these devices often originates from China, where manufacturers produce units for various global markets. Consequently, the electrical standards vary based on the target region. For instance, specific product models are noted to adhere to standards such as 120V / 60Hz, which is typical for the North American market. Buyers must verify that the voltage and frequency ratings of the unit match the electrical infrastructure of their destination country to prevent equipment failure or safety hazards.
Safety features are integral to the design of high-speed dryers due to the high heat and power involved. Observed specifications highlight the inclusion of overheat protection and thermostat control mechanisms. These features are designed to automatically cut power or reduce heating elements if the internal temperature exceeds safe limits, preventing fire risks and damage to the motor. When evaluating suppliers, procurement teams should request documentation confirming the presence of these safety mechanisms.
While specific certification marks like REACH were mentioned in background data, they should not be assumed as universal facts for every listed product. Instead, buyers must explicitly request proof of compliance with relevant regional safety standards (such as UL, CE, or RoHS) for the specific models they intend to purchase. The absence of a specific certification claim in a product listing should be treated as a gap that requires clarification rather than an indication of non-compliance. It is the buyer's responsibility to ensure that the supplier can provide valid test reports and certification documents that align with the regulations of the importing country.
Cost Drivers and Procurement Economics
The pricing of high-speed ionic hair dryers with diffusers is influenced by several key factors, including motor technology, build quality, and feature set. The observed price range in the market spans from approximately $4.95 to $52.00 USD. This wide disparity suggests a significant variation in product quality and intended market positioning. The lower end of the price spectrum likely corresponds to units with basic features, potentially lower motor speeds, or simpler plastic construction. Conversely, the higher price points generally reflect the inclusion of advanced DC motors, robust ionic generators, premium materials, and comprehensive safety features.
Minimum Order Quantity (MOQ) is another critical economic factor. The observed MOQ range for these products is between 20 and 2000 units. This flexibility allows buyers to tailor their procurement strategy based on their scale. Small retailers or startups may find suppliers with an MOQ of 20 units suitable for initial market testing. In contrast, large distributors or corporate buyers may negotiate for higher volume orders to secure better unit economics, though the upper limit of 2000 units indicates that some suppliers may have capacity constraints or prefer larger batch production runs.
Material composition also impacts cost. The primary material observed is plastic, which is standard for housing these devices. However, the quality of the plastic, the inclusion of heat-resistant components, and the finish (e.g., matte vs. glossy) can influence the final price. Customization is available for many suppliers, which can add to the cost but allows for branding opportunities. Buyers should weigh the cost of customization against the potential for brand differentiation. Additionally, packaging requirements, such as color boxes versus brown boxes or cartons, can affect the overall landed cost, especially when factoring in shipping volume and weight.
Supplier Evaluation and Quality Assurance
Selecting the right supplier requires a rigorous evaluation process that goes beyond price and MOQ. Since the product origin is predominantly China, buyers should assess the supplier's manufacturing capabilities and quality control infrastructure. A reliable supplier should demonstrate a consistent track record of producing units that meet the specified technical parameters, such as the 110,000 RPM motor speed and the 1000W-1800W power range.
Quality control (QC) is essential to mitigate the risk of receiving defective units. Buyers should implement a multi-stage QC strategy, including pre-production sample approval, in-process inspection, and pre-shipment inspection. Key inspection points should include the functionality of the ionic generator, the integrity of the safety features (overheat protection), and the durability of the folding mechanism. The presence of a diffuser and concentrator nozzle should be verified for fit and finish.
When evaluating suppliers, buyers should look for those who offer customization options, as this indicates a more mature manufacturing process capable of adapting to specific client needs. The availability of different packing options, such as color boxes or cartons, also suggests flexibility in logistics. However, buyers must be cautious of suppliers who make unverifiable claims about performance or certifications. All claims regarding motor speed, power output, and safety features must be backed by technical data sheets or third-party test reports.
